JOB D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ES:
Assesses the patients needs goals and barriers in relation to the patients clinical condition psychosocial environment and socioeconomic resources.
Collaborates with the multidisciplinary team to plan implement and evaluate the patients plan of care through rounding or other methods.
Collaborates with the patient family or other caregivers and multidisciplinary team to design a discharge plan respective of the patients needs and goals. Re-evaluates and revises discharge plan of care as additional information is obtained or goals change.
Proactively considers options such as palliative care home care and other services that work to keep the patient as healthy as possible in the outpatient setting minimizing the risk of re-admissions.
Works as a team with other members of care management including but not limited to: Social workers assistants coordinators utilization management staff and director.
Facilitates communication among all treatment team members.
Manages length of stay by proactively identifying and mitigating issues and barriers to care and a successful discharge plan.
Monitors risk assessment using available tools and implements discharge interventions accordingly minimizing risk of readmission.
Identifies patients with an unplanned readmission and completes root cause analysis.
Collaborates with Outpatient Care Managers to identify patients for handover and post discharge follow up.
PHYSICAL AND SENSORY REQUIREMENTS:
Sitting for one to two hours at a time walk on all surfaces for up to five hours a day and climb stairs. Must be capable of driving a car and have the ability to finger and handle objects frequently. Occasionally firmly grasp twist and turn objects with hands and fingers. May be required to lift carry push and/or pull objects weighing up to 75 pounds. Occasionally stoops bends squats kneels and reaches above shoulder level. Staff must have the ability to hear as it relates to normal conversations and high and low frequencies and to touch as related to telephone and computer keyboard.
EDUCATION:
Registered Nurse with current license to practice in the State of Pennsylvania or seeking Pennsylvania licensure through reciprocity. NJ RN licensure required for Warren Campus. Advanced degree preferred. BSN preferred MSN and/or Case Management Certification preferred.
TRAINING AND EXPERIENCE:
Extensive clinical knowledge. 3-5 years of acute care experience. Previous care management experience is preferred. Experience in the use of InterQual/Milliman criteria preferred. Basic computer skills required. Ability to establish and maintain collaborative and effective working relationships required.
